Behind the Frame: The Finest Scenery is free on the Epic Games Store this week, and it shines with its wonderful storytelling and gorgeous Hayao Miyazaki-inspired visuals. The relaxing game has you play as an aspiring artist who must finish her final painting for a gallery submission.

As you paint the art piece, it tells an emotional story through beautifully animated cutscenes, with some light puzzles to solve in between. It’s a short game that won’t take more than a couple of hours to complete, but for the very low price of “free”, it’s definitely worth your time.
